System requirements for 1.6.0

This page lists the system requirements for the 1.6 release of ArcGIS Maps SDK for Unity. The requirements for this SDK may differ from the minimum system requirements listed in the Unity documentation.

Development requirements

The following system or software versions are supported by ArcGIS Maps SDK for Unity:

Windows development requirements

Operating systems

  • Windows 11 (64-bit) version 21H2 (build 22000) or higher.
  • Windows 10 (64-bit) version 21H2 (build 19044) or higher.

Processor architectures

  • 64-bit (x64)

Development environments

Unity:

  • Unity 6 or higher.
  • Unity 2022.3.23 (LTS) or higher.
  • Unity 2022.3 (LTS) (supports development for Android, macOS, and Windows only).

Other versions of Unity may work but are not tested or certified to work with this release.

Microsoft Visual Studio:

  • Visual Studio 2022 17.4 or higher
  • Visual Studio 2019 16.11 or higher

For more information about scripting environments on Windows, see the Integrated Development Environment (IDE) support topic in the Unity documentation.

macOS development requirements

Operating systems

  • macOS 14 (Sonoma)
  • macOS 13 (Ventura)

Processor architectures

  • Apple Mac computer with Intel processor : 64-bit (x64)
  • Apple Mac computer with Apple silicon : M1 , M2

Development environments

For more information about scripting environments on macOS, see the Integrated Development Environment (IDE) support topic in the Unity documentation.

Additional system requirements

Additional system requirements for developing with Unity.

Deployment requirements

The following system or software versions are supported to run an application built with ArcGIS Maps SDK for Unity.

Android deployment requirements

Operating systems

  • Maximum supported: Android 14 (API level 34)
  • Minimum supported: Android 8.0 (API level 26)

Processor architectures

  • armeabi-v7a - For targeting Android-supported devices with CPUs based on the 32-bit ARMv7 architecture.
  • arm64-v8a - For targeting Android-supported devices with CPUs based on the 64-bit ARMv8 architecture.
  • x86 - For targeting Android-supported devices with CPUs that support the x86 (or IA-32) instruction set (typically emulators).
  • 64-bit (x64) - For targeting Android-supported devices with CPUs that support the Intel64 architecture.

Additional requirements

See the following Unity documentation:

iOS deployment requirements

Operating systems

  • iOS/iPadOS 17
  • iOS/iPadOS 16

Additional requirements

See the following Unity documentation:

macOS deployment requirements

Operating systems

  • macOS 14 (Sonoma)
  • macOS 13 (Ventura)

Processor architectures

  • Apple Mac computer with Intel processor : 64-bit (x64)
  • Apple Mac computer with Apple silicon : M1 , M2

Windows deployment requirements

Operating systems

  • Windows 11 (64-bit) version 21H2 (build 22000) or higher
  • Windows 10 (64-bit) version 21H2 (build 19044) or higher

Processor architectures

  • 64-bit (x64)

visionOS deployment requirements

Your browser is no longer supported. Please upgrade your browser for the best experience. See our browser deprecation post for more details.